Explore Cree: The People’s Language, a vibrant exhibit from the Canadian Language Museum, now on display at Beaty Branch.
Through colourful panels featuring maps, photographs, interactive information, and authentic audio recordings, discover the history and diversity of Cree - the most widely spoken Indigenous language in Canada.
🗺️ Spanning from the Atlantic coast to the Rocky Mountains, Cree continues to be a vital and living language, spoken by more than 100,000 Canadians as their mother tongue.
